Understanding the Intersection of Discrete Events and Algebraic Models
Discrete events refer to distinct, separate occurrences that can be tracked and analyzed individually. On the other hand, algebraic models are mathematical constructs that describe and predict relationships between variables. The intersection of these two concepts represents a powerful tool for executives aiming to make data-driven decisions. By aligning discrete events with algebraic models, organizations can achieve a deeper level of understanding and control over their operations.
